Tail на PowerShell

Оказывается программу tail, так нежно любимую *nix-админами, можно легко и непринужденно сэмулировать на PowerShell в Windows.

Выглядит это примерно так:

PS> Get-Content .\file.log -Wait -Tail 10

Где -Wait - это ждать обновлений в файле, а -Tail “число” - по сколько строк за раз показывать.

Можно даже так:

PS> Get-Content .\file.log -Wait -Tail 10 | where {$_ -match '.*Err.*'}

Где where {$_ -match '.*Err.*'} выполняет ровно ту же роль, какую в связке tail+grep выполняет grep. В кавычках соответственно регулярка.



Tail на PowerShell Автор: NetMoose Когда: 16.02.2022

Categories: Programming Tags: powershell programming